‘The Hunger Games; Mockingjay – Part 2’ News: Actors Reveal World Premiere Dates, New Posters [VIDEO]

Katniss Everdeen's final battle for freedom in 'The Hunger Games; Mockingjay - Part 2' is approaching fast, but not as fast as the fans' expectations. Fans are eagerly waiting to see how President Snow faces the fury that he oppressed for so long. However, all fans need not wait till Nov. 20 to see how everything ends, as the audience in some regions of the globe is fortunate to witness it earlier.

According to Christian Today, Jennifer Lawrence, Josh Hutcherson and Liam Hemsworth, the lead stars of the upcoming film, each shared a teaser image on their respective Facebook pages to give the fans a glimpse at their respective characters. In addition, they also shared some good news about the film's world premiere.

The photo shared by Lawrence shows her character Katniss as if ready to put an arrow into someone. Moreover, the image confirms that the film's Berlin World Premiere is scheduled for Nov. 4, which is more than two weeks early.

On the other hand, Hutcherson also posted a photo of Peeta and a couple of his rebellion friends that fans in the U.K. will be treated to a premiere on Nov. 5.

Even Hemsworth relayed the news that the Premiere World Tour of the movie will be held in Paris on Nov. 9. He also posted a photo of his character Gale leading his group to freedom.

As far as Hemsworth is concerned, the actor recently talked to MTV about the conclusion of the smash hit franchise. Hemsworth revealed that he has watched it already and said that it was very exciting indeed.

According to Hemsworth, "It's great. I think it might be the best one. It's more action-packed for sure. I think start to finish it just doesn't give up. The whole time you feel like anyone could be killed at any moment. It's like that in all of them but I feel like this is, the stakes are a little higher."

'The Hunger Games: Mockingjay - Part 2' is slated to hit theaters on Nov. 20.
